the first paragraph most directly illustrates how increasing regional interactions led to which of the following developments in

the indian ocean in the period 1200–1450?

The first paragraph shows how increased regional integration led to <u>The </u><u>introduction </u><u>of </u><u>new cultural traditions. </u>

The paragraph in question talks about how the Swahili developed a new tradition as a result of mixing with the Sulayman the Arabian.

This was not an isolated incident as more customs were exchanged amongst people of the Indian Ocean.

Other effects of regional integration in the area include:

  • The rise of new trade cities and kingdoms
  • An increase in diasporic populations because merchants kept travelling around

In conclusion, as a result of the integration amongst societies, new customs were developed much like the Swahili custom described in the attachment which was adopted from Arabians.
